Tony Stark is a tech wizard, whilst Victor Stone, aka Cyborg, is literally a living, breathing piece of technology.

Sure, one school of thought is that Tony and his genius can infiltrate Vic Stone's body and destroy it with some sort of advanced virus. The problem is, Cyborg can connect to pretty much any piece of tech on the planet. For once, the Armoured Avenger might find himself out of his depth when it comes to tech-based attacks.

One way to give himself a needed boost in this battle, Tony could utilise the many satellites dotted up in the galaxy and call in reinforcements in the shape of his numerous drones. If - and it is a big if - Iron Man is able to distract Cyborg and infiltrate Stone's own system, he could feasibly look to pull Cyborg apart from the inside. It would be brutal, but separating the ravaged human body from the all-powerful tech might be the Marvel hero's only chance to win out against Vic.

In some regards, Cyborg is a fight that would be far trickier for Iron Man than the supposed bigger names like Batman, Superman and Wonder Woman.
